Never Hold Yourself Back From Doing God's Work



Never hold yourself back from doing God's work ever.
Be committed to the call that He has given you.
No matter what the job is be a good steward and show your best to Him.
Never allow yourself to fall into temptation but be free of it by keeping your mind on Jesus.
For the Christian should their own blinders on when serving God.
With them pointing upward and direct you should use them for His purpose.
Never ever be without the power of God upon your life.
You have His power by consecrating yourself to His will.
Be not one to flounder around and do nothing for the Lord or wait for whatever to come.
The Lord has already told you what you should be doing and you should be working at that position until He has something else for you to do.
Above all be faithful to His cause and never be one to subvert His calling.
